> Somehow have the same errors. We are working with pyarrow 0.15.1, trying to access a folder of `parquet` files generated with Amazon Athena.
> ```python
> table2 = pq.read_table('C:/Data/test-parquet')
> ```
> works fine in contrast to
> ```python
> parquet_file = pq.ParquetFile('C:/Data/test-parquet')
> # parquet_file.read_row_group(0)
> ```
> which raises
> `ArrowIOError: Failed to open local file 'C:/Data/test-parquet', error: Access is denied.`
